Abstract: With the expansion of construction project enterprise's scale, multi-project management has become one of the important problems in the development of enterprises, which plays a very important role in achieving organization’s sustainable development. In this paper, the resource-constrained multi-project scheduling problem is analyzed on the basis of resource-constrained project scheduling problem firstly, then the framework and mathematical model for resource-constrained multi-project scheduling problem are proposed, and an improved genetic algorithm focusing on probability of crossover and mutation is designed, and the effectiveness and feasibility of the proposed genetic algorithm is validated by a case study, which provides a new way for the modern enterprise to make decisions for the resource-constrained multi-project scheduling problem.

Key words: genetic algorithm, resource-constrained, multi-project scheduling
